Key Components of a Proper Letter Format Checklist for Official Documents

Sender’s Address and Date

The sender’s address and date are usually placed at the top of the letter. This information helps the recipient identify the sender and the date the letter was written.

A proper letter format checklist for official documents should include the sender’s full address, including the street number, city, state, and ZIP code. The date should be written in a standard format, such as February 12, 2023.

Component Description
Sender’s Address Full address including street number, city, state, and ZIP code
Date Standard date format (e.g., February 12, 2023)

Recipient’s Address

A proper letter format checklist for official documents should also include the recipient’s address. This address should be written below the sender’s address and date.

The recipient’s address should include their full name, title (if applicable), organization (if applicable), street number, city, state, and ZIP code.

Salutation

The salutation is a crucial component of a letter. A proper letter format checklist for official documents should include a formal salutation, such as Dear Mr./Ms./Dr./Prof. Last Name.

If the recipient’s name is unknown, a general salutation such as To Whom It May Concern can be used.

Body

The body of the letter should be clear, concise, and well-structured. A proper letter format checklist for official documents should include a formal introduction, body paragraphs, and a conclusion.

The body paragraphs should be separated by a blank line to improve readability.

Closing and Signature

A proper letter format checklist for official documents should include a formal closing, such as Sincerely or Best Regards.

The signature should include the sender’s full name and title (if applicable).

Tips for Creating a Proper Letter Format Checklist for Official Documents

Be Consistent

Consistency is key when it comes to official correspondence. Use a standard format for all letters to maintain consistency.

A proper letter format checklist for official documents should include all the necessary elements, such as the sender’s address, date, recipient’s address, salutation, body, closing, and signature.

Use a Formal Tone

A proper letter format checklist for official documents should include a formal tone. Avoid using slang, jargon, or overly technical language.

Use a professional font, such as Arial, Calibri or Times New Roman, and a standard font size, such as 12-point.

Proofread

Proofreading is essential when it comes to official correspondence. A proper letter format checklist for official documents should include a thorough proofreading process.

Check for spelling, grammar, and punctuation errors, as well as clarity and coherence.
